Senior Manager, Business & Legal Affairs

Asia, Indonesia, Jakarta

This role supports the music label’s business by handling contract negotiations and reviews, assisting with artist and commercial deals, and supporting digital and new business initiatives such as live events, endorsements, and partnerships. The position also ensures contracts, rights, and policies are properly managed and compliant, while working independently with minimal supervision. 

 

What You'll Do:

  • Negotiation, drafting and reviewing of deals and contracts (e.g., third party relationships, licenses-in and licenses-out);  
  • Assisting the business teams in various local artist contract negotiations and business transactions. 
  • Assisting in the direction and deal making for the Digital & New Business (such as concerts, live, endorsements, sponsorship) initiatives, business and licenses.  
  • Preparing and updating template form agreements and provisions to keep up with business and regulatory changes, etc.  
  • Updating and maintaining various internal contract database and artist rights systems.  
  • Advising on internal corporate restructuring and other merger & acquisition transactions; and preparing necessary transactional documents. 
  • Preparing and monitoring business affairs policies and guidelines (e.g., Business Practices, etc.) and implementing law-compliance reporting and statutory filings.  
  • Supervising litigations - hiring and managing external counsel, etc. 
  • Ability to work independently with minimum supervision. 

 

Who You Are:

  • Qualified lawyer in Indonesia is a plus.
  • Fluent in both spoken and written English and Bahasa Indonesia.
  • Familiar with intellectual property rights, media laws, and their commercial aspects.
  • Strong and solid contract drafting and negotiation skills.
  • 7 years or more post-qualified experience (PQE) in a law firm or in-house legal role, ideally within the media or entertainment industry.
  • Excellent organizational and communication skills, both verbal and written.
  • Strong attention to detail and effective time management skills.
  • Adaptable and receptive to fast-changing business models.
  • Ability to work autonomously under pressure with a hands-on, “roll-up-the-sleeves” attitude, both independently and as part of a team.
  • Ability to work independently while maintaining clear communication with supervisors and internal/external stakeholders.
  • Good legal research skills.
  • Passion for the music and entertainment industry.
  • A strong team player.
  • Ability to work harmoniously with teams from diverse cultural backgrounds.
  • Ability to collaborate effectively with remote teams.
